What Can I Expect at a Friday Night Service?
We begin promptly at 7pm. A typical worship service lasts between an hour and a half to two hours. Entrance is from the lower parking lot.

FELLOWSHIP FRIDAYS
- On the fourth Friday of each month, we invite you to bring a finger food or sweet treat (those that don’t require plasticware) to share for a time of “Oneg”, or fellowship, after service. Whenever there is a 5th Friday in a month, we will host a full potluck dinner and worship service to include a time of testimonies.
